Imprimer Le Pointeur De Caractère En C // norabeachclub.com
Sony A7 Ii Shutter Sound | Moen Banbury 82910 | Affaires Après Génie Mécanique | Package Microsoft Pour Pc | Earth Shoes Sandales Gladiateur | Amika Dry Shampoo Target | Modèle De Tablier De Savon Au Crochet | Kim Kardashian Summer Style

Une chaîne de caractères appelée string en anglais est une suite de caractères, c'est-à-dire un ensemble de symboles faisant partie du jeu de caractères, défini par le code ASCII. En. Au cours de ce chapitre, nous traiterons de ce qui est appelé, en C, « Chaînes de caractères ». Nous commencerons par étudier les caractères, qui sont l'élément de base des chaînes de caractères, puis nous verrons comment déclarer une chaîne de caractères. 3.5.3 Pointeurs et chaînes de caractères On a vu précédemment qu'une chaîne de caractères était un tableau à une dimension d'objets de type char, se terminant par le caractère nul '\0'. On peut donc manipuler toute chaîne de caractères à l'aide d'un pointeur sur un objet de type char. On peut faire subir à une chaîne définie par.

char n'est pas int ou de n'importe quel type intégral à tous et invoque donc une autre surcharge de operator<< - un qui sait de sortie c de chaînes. Sauf que vous pouvez imprimer un zéro chaîne terminée par un pointeur vers son premier caractère directement, sans la surcharge de la création d'un probablement allouée dynamiquement. Pourquoi des types de pointeurs incompatibles? Le nom d'un tableau n'est-il pas un pointeur vers son premier élément? Donc si s est un pointeur sur 'a', &s doit être un char , non? Et pourquoi ai-je les autres avertissements? Est-ce que je dois lancer les pointeurs avec void pour les imprimer? 14/08/2008 · C: Pointeurs, chaines de caractères et affichage Pour afficher à l'écran successivement différentes chaînes de caractères, le sprintf étant placé dans une boucle for l'itération se fait sur j, le tout en langage C, j'emploie la technique suivante. Quelques exercices sur les pointeurs. Pour effectuer correctement ces exercices, se référer au cours de programmation en C de M. LEBRET et notamment à la partie sur les pointeurs. Nous allons voir une utilisation des pointeurs de structures. Le but [modifier modifier le wikicode] Nous voulons une fonction qui retourne les coordonnées d'un point, et un code d'erreur qui nous informe si le point est bien dans les intervalles choisis. Pour l'exercice un caractère et.

En raison de limitations techniques, la typographie souhaitable du titre, « C pointeurs: Pointeurs de fichiers C pointeurs/Pointeurs de fichiers », n'a pu être restituée correctement ci-dessus. Un pointeur est une variable spéciale qui peut contenir l'adresse d'une autre variable. En C, chaque pointeur est limité à un type de données. Il peut contenir l'adresse d'une variable simple de ce type ou l'adresse d'une composante d'un tableau de ce type. Si un pointeur P contient l'adresse d'une variable A, on dit que 'P pointe sur A. La fonction doit recevoir une chaîne de caractères. Une chaîne de caractères en C est un tableau de caractères, finissant par le caractère nul. La fonction doit donc recevoir un pointeur vers le premier élément du tableau, de type char , et chercher l'élément nul. La fonction recevant un pointeur, il faut donc s'assurer qu'il est. Comment imprimer pointeurs en C Pointeurs fournissent aux programmeurs la possibilité d' alias d'une variable par " pointer " à son espace d'adressage. Un pointeur est attribué la valeur d'une variable en utilisant l'espace d'adresses lorsque la valeur se trouve dans la mémoire de l'ordinateur.

Ainsi, on parler de « pointeur sur int » ou de « pointeur sur double ». L'utilisation des pointeurs en C est l'un des points les plus complexes du langage. Mais c'est aussi une fonctionnalité qui rend le C très puissant surtout si on l'utilise avec les fonctions d'allocation dynamique de la. Les spécificateurs de format commencent toujours par le symbole % et se terminent par un ou deux caractères qui indiquent le format d'impression. Les spécificateurs de format impliquent une conversion d'un nombre en chaîne de caractères. Ils sont encore appelés symboles de conversion. Exemple 1. La suite d'instructions.

Écrire une fonction char recherche_charchar s,char c qui renvoie un pointeur vers la première occurrence du caractère c le caractère passé en argument, pas le caractère ’c’ dans la chaine s. Si ce caractère n’apparait pas dans la chaine, la fonction devra renvoyer NULL. En C, il n'existe pas de type de variable pour les chaînes de caractères comme il en existe pour les entiers int ou pour les caractères char. Les chaînes de caractères sont en fait stockées dans un tableau de char dont la fin est marquée par un caractère nul, de valeur 0 et représenté par le caractère '\0' ou '\x0' ou la valeur 0 directement 1. 2 Chaînes de caractères 2.1 Le type chaîne de caractères Pour représenter et stocker une séquence de caractères un mot, une phrase, le langage C ne propose pas de type de données particulier: il utilise simplement la notion de tableau plus précisément, un tableau de.

4.10. Les chaînes de caractères: pointeurs et tableaux à la fois ! On a vu dans le premier chapitre que les chaînes de caractères n'existaient pas en C/C. Ce sont en réalité des tableaux de caractères dont le dernier caractère est le caractère nul. Cela a plusieurs conséquences. La première, c'est que les chaînes de caractères. Le langage C permet de créer des tableaux, nommés parfois listes, parfois matrices. Ce chapitre va nous permettre d'apprendre à les créer, et à les utiliser, tout en nous montrant quelques exemples possibles de.

23/10/2013 · Nous voyons comment les chaînes de caractères sont représentées en mémoire. Nous abordons la notion de pointeur. En C, une variable de type "chaîne de caractère" est en fait un pointeur. Le double accès-mémoire est alors implicite. Un tel langage est tellement proche de la machine qu'il est quasiment impossible de se passer de la notion de pointeur, en particulier pour stocker des données de taille variable. C et C. Les deux principaux langages utilisant énormément les pointeurs sont le C. salut est un pointeur sur une variable de type char. Le compilateur place la chaîne "coucou" dans une zone mémoire de 7 octets, c'est‐à‐dire un tableau de 7 caractères qui contient les 6 lettres du mot coucou et le caractère nul 0. b Pour trier les chaînes du tableau de pointeurs, il faut uniquement changer les pointeurs. La durée d'une opération d'échange est constante, peu importe la longueur des chaînes. Pour trier le tableau de chaînes de caractères, il faut changer tous les caractères des chaînes un à un. La durée d'une opération d'échange est.

Les tableaux de pointeurs vers des chaînes de caractères sont une structure de données importante, car c'est sur celle-ci que s'appuie la transmission de paramètres lors de l'exécution d'un programme. Lorsqu'un utilisateur lance l'exécution du programme prog avec les paramètres param1, param2. Un type de tableau très utilisé, c’est la chaîne de caractères. Il ne vous a pas échappé que la notation char name[12]; décrit bien un tableau. Le cas est particulier parce qu’une chaîne de caractères est une liste dont le dernier élément est un 0. Pas le caractère ’0’ qui est le code ASCII 48, mais bien un octet de.

cout est surchargé de sorte que lorsque vous lui donnez un caractère , il s'imprime comme un pointeur vers une chaîne de style C. Ainsi, il imprime les caractères jusqu'à ce qu'il frappe un caractère de fin nul. Si vous utilisiez printf au lieu de cout, vous verriez l'adresse. Vous pouvez également lancer le pointeur vers un autre type. Remplir un tableau de chaine de caractère en c; Remplir un tableau en c - Meilleures réponses; Remplir un tableau en c avec pointeur - Meilleures réponses; Remplace une chaîne de caractères en un tableau de chaîne de caractères - Codes sources - Visual Basic / VB.NET Texte. le format contient une directive formée de caractères blancs. Si une telle directive ne peut consommer aucun caractère blanc, c'est un cas d'échec de la directive. 2. le format contient une séquence d'échappement autre que c, n, ou [ dont l'exécution commence par consommer d'éventuels caractères blancs dans le flot de données. Si il. 10/09/2012 · On alloue un pointeur de pointeur qui pointe sur 20 strings Les strings sont de 10 octets, On aurait pu aussi utiliser le malloc. J ai pris les chaines comme jack le disait. On initialise le pointeurs de pointeur au début puis on agit que sur les pointeurs, les chaines plus longues ne sont pas déplacés.

Sunset Links Golf Estate Locations
Otterbox Samsung Galaxy Tab S3
Signification Pour Mûre
Recette De Pâte De Pois Chiches
Couette Pleine Grandeur Bleu Clair
Voitures Motorisées Pour Les Tout-petits
Antibiotiques Oraux Pour Mrsa
Pourquoi Aimez-vous Quelqu'un
8.01 Couleur Des Cheveux
Choses Étranges À Raconter À Votre Petit Ami
Boîte Chalupa Taco Bell À 5 ​​$
Chaise En Osier Avec Pouf
Processus D'entrevue Hp
Exemples De Conception De Formulaires Css
Comportement De Chat Enceinte
Naufrage Mango Rum
Samsung Galaxy S9 Plus G965fd Dual Sim 4g 128 Go
Armoire À Bijoux Bricolage
Bottes De Neige Populaires Pour Hommes
Recettes D'oeufs Durs Pour Le Dîner
Il Faut Longtemps Pour Éliminer La Cellulite Chez Les Chats
St Geeta Mandir
Article 13 Vote
Jantes D'origine Nissan Sentra 2012
Seau À Couches Tommee Tippee
Ncaa Men's Soccer Finals 2018
Meilleure Échelle Pour La Précision Du Poids
Robata Dining An
Promotion Sur Les Points Hilton
Butterfly Converse High Tops
Puissance Maserati Quattroporte 2009
Meilleure Poudre De Henné À Base De Plantes Pour Les Cheveux
Legging Camouflage Noir Sans Coutures Spanx
Surfside Inn Universal
Mélangeurs Faciles Pour Tequila
Xiaomi Mi Max 3 64 Go
Je T'aime Dans Une Lettre Coréenne
Recette De Pain Grillé Au Beurre Et Au Miel
Lebron Sb 16
Orage En Février Signification
/
sitemap 0
sitemap 1
sitemap 2
sitemap 3
sitemap 4
sitemap 5
sitemap 6
sitemap 7
sitemap 8
sitemap 9
sitemap 10
sitemap 11
sitemap 12
sitemap 13
sitemap 14
sitemap 15
sitemap 16
sitemap 17
sitemap 18
sitemap 19